Ingredients
- 2 oz vodka
- 1 oz cranberry juice
- 1 oz grapefruit juice
- 1 oz simple syrup
- Fresh strawberries for garnish
How to Prepare *Pink Valentines Cocktails*
Getting ready to mix up your *pink valentines cocktails* is a breeze! Follow these simple steps, and you’ll have a delicious drink in no time. Just remember to have fun with it—cocktail-making is all about enjoying the process!
Step-by-Step Instructions
- Grab your trusty cocktail shaker and pour in the 2 oz of vodka. This will be the base that gives your drink a lovely kick!
- Add 1 oz of cranberry juice for that beautiful pink color and a touch of sweetness. Then, squeeze in 1 oz of grapefruit juice for a refreshing zing!
- Next, pour in 1 oz of simple syrup. You can adjust this to your taste—don’t be afraid to make it a little sweeter if that’s your jam!
- Now, fill the shaker with ice all the way to the top. This is crucial for chilling your cocktail perfectly.
- Secure the lid on your shaker and shake it like you mean it for about 15-20 seconds. You want everything nice and blended!
- Finally, strain the mixture into a chilled glass. You’ll love how the color just pops! Finish it off by garnishing with fresh strawberries on the rim. Voilà!

Tips for Success
To really nail your *pink valentines cocktails*, here are a few of my top tips! First off, always use fresh ingredients whenever possible—fresh strawberries and freshly squeezed grapefruit juice make a world of difference in taste. If you find the cocktail a bit too sweet for your liking, feel free to adjust the simple syrup; start with less and add more if you want that extra sweetness. Also, chilling your glass beforehand is a game-changer; it keeps your drink cold longer and looks extra classy!
Lastly, don’t shy away from getting creative with the garnish! Instead of just strawberries, you can add a slice of grapefruit or even a sprig of mint for a pop of color and freshness. Presentation matters, so make it as beautiful as it is delicious!
Variations of *Pink Valentines Cocktails*
If you’re feeling adventurous, there are so many fun ways to switch up your *pink valentines cocktails*! For a tropical twist, try swapping the cranberry juice for pineapple juice—oh, it’s like a vacation in a glass! You could also mix in a splash of sparkling water for a bubbly finish, or use pomegranate juice for a deeper, richer color. And don’t forget about garnishes! Fresh raspberries or a twist of citrus peel can add a lovely touch.
If you want a non-alcoholic version, simply replace the vodka with soda water or a splash of tonic for a refreshing mocktail. Perfect for everyone to enjoy!
